Prince William announces Earthshot Prize 2026 host city

prince william earthshotPhoto: Kensington Palace






The Prince of Wales has announced the host city for the Earthshot Prize 2026.

The city of Mumbai will host the world’s most prestigious environmental award. During the awards night, five Earthshot leaders wil win £1 million to accelerate the impact of their innovative solutions.

Founder and President of The Earthshot Prize, Prince William, said. “We must continue to look to the future with urgency and optimism, which is why I am delighted that Mumbai will host The Earthshot Prize 2026. India is one of the world’s most important forces for climate and nature. What succeeds in India at scale has the power to inspire progress everywhere. With the largest population of young people in the world, there is a real sense of momentum – to not only imagine a better future, but to inspire change and make it a reality. Together we can rise to meet our greatest challenge, to repair and restore our planet by 2030.

Chief Minister of Maharashtra, Devendra Fadnavis, said, “The Earthshot Prize is the world’s most prestigious environmental award and I’m proud to announce that it will be hosted in Mumbai in November. Sustainability and climate action remain top priorities for Maharashtra, and The Earthshot Prize will create global attention for India’s leadership and commitment to turning our goals into meaningful action on the ground.”
